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Douglasville, GA
The cost of roof le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Douglasville, GA. Our estimates are free, and we’ll provide you with a detailed breakdown of the costs involved. We’ll get you the best price for the job.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water removed will affect the cost. |
| Dehumidification and drying | $300 – $1,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of time required for dehumidification will affect the cost. |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of contamination will affect the cost. |
| Restoration and repairs |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ials required for repairs will affect the cost. |
| Equipment rental and labor | $500 – $2,000 | The type and quantity of equipment required and the labor costs will affect the cost. |
